Assume you purchase a wide-screen television from Byrd Appliances for $3500 in order to watch the upcoming Super Bowl. You pay cash for the television. Your purchase includes a service contract that will cover three years.

Why does Byrd recognize the revenue associated with service contract over its life even though the cash is received at the time of sale?

Byrd recognize the revenue associated with service contract over its life even though the cash is received at the time of sale because, today's financial world puts a great emphasis on meeting targets. From the perspective of those who run businesses and their employees, it can mean a difference between a large bonus or being letting go. From a stakeholder's perspective, it could mean a difference between selling or holding a stake in a company. Revenue typically drives a success of most businesses, as it is a means of generating profits and increasing equity. For this reason, attaining revenue recognition is a paramount.

If they sell non warranty product then for revenue recognition price can be determined, collection must be probable, there should be persuasive evidence of an arrangement, and delivery has occured; when these four traditional revenue recognition criteria are met then revenue can be recognized. But it gets complicated when the above criteria do not apply, which is typically due to the type of industry that company operates in. Therefore revenue in these industries typically contract driven and determined on customer by customer basis or contract by contract basis. So that revenue from contract accounting could be subject to revenue recognition criteria of multiple deliverable arrangements. Under this criteria revenue may not be recognized over the life of contract in systematic way rather contract revenue could be broken up into segments and recognized when certain milestones or deliveries are achieved.
